Building Regulations for Commercial Projects

Commercial properties must meet strict building regulations to ensure safety and performance.

These requirements cover areas such as:

Fire Safety

Commercial buildings must include suitable fire protection measures, including safe escape routes, fire-resistant materials, and emergency systems.

Accessibility

Buildings should provide suitable access for all users. This may involve:

  • Entrance access
  • Internal circulation
  • Accessible toilets
  • Appropriate facilities

Structural Safety

Changes to existing buildings may require structural assessments and calculations to confirm that alterations can be completed safely.

Energy Performance

Modern commercial buildings often require energy-efficient solutions, including insulation, heating systems, and efficient lighting.

Commercial Property Conversion in Wandsworth and Battersea

Many property owners choose to convert existing buildings for new commercial purposes. A building that previously served one function may be adapted for another use with the correct planning and design approach.

Examples include:

  • Office-to-retail conversions
  • Warehouse-to-workspace conversions
  • Residential-to-commercial adaptations
  • Retail-to-hospitality conversions

Commercial conversions require careful assessment of the existing building, proposed use, and required improvements.
